如何在前端实现可视化大屏的数据可视化仪表盘?

在当今大数据时代,数据可视化仪表盘已成为展示和分析企业运营状况的重要工具。前端可视化大屏的数据可视化仪表盘,不仅能够直观地展示数据,还能帮助企业做出更精准的决策。那么,如何在前端实现可视化大屏的数据可视化仪表盘呢?本文将围绕这一主题展开,为您详细介绍实现过程及技巧。

一、选择合适的可视化工具

1. ECharts

ECharts是由百度开源的一个使用 JavaScript 实现的开源可视化库,它提供了一整套完整的图表解决方案,包括折线图、柱状图、饼图、地图等。ECharts具有丰富的图表类型和灵活的配置项,非常适合用于前端可视化大屏的数据可视化仪表盘。

2. D3.js

D3.js是一个基于Web的JavaScript库,它允许用户使用SVG、Canvas和WebGL等技术来生成复杂的可视化效果。D3.js的强大之处在于它可以处理大量数据,并且具有高度的灵活性。

3. Highcharts

Highcharts是一个功能强大的JavaScript图表库,支持多种图表类型,如折线图、柱状图、饼图、地图等。Highcharts易于使用,具有丰富的API和插件,适合用于企业级的数据可视化项目。

二、数据准备与处理

1. 数据源

数据可视化仪表盘的数据来源可以是数据库、API接口、文件等多种形式。在实现可视化大屏之前,需要确保数据源的正确性和完整性。

2. 数据清洗

数据清洗是数据可视化过程中的重要环节,主要包括去除重复数据、处理缺失值、标准化数据等。数据清洗的目的是提高数据的准确性和可用性。

3. 数据转换

在可视化大屏中,需要对数据进行转换,使其满足图表展示的需求。例如,将时间序列数据转换为折线图,将分类数据转换为饼图等。

三、实现可视化大屏

1. 布局设计

布局设计是可视化大屏的第一步,需要根据实际需求确定图表类型、布局位置等。布局设计应遵循简洁、直观、易读的原则。

2. 图表绘制

使用选择的可视化工具,根据数据类型和布局设计,绘制相应的图表。在绘制过程中,注意图表的颜色、字体、线条等细节,以确保图表的美观和易读性。

3. 动画效果

动画效果可以使可视化大屏更具吸引力。合理运用动画效果,可以使图表更加生动,提高用户的使用体验。

四、案例分析

1. 某电商公司销售数据可视化大屏

该大屏采用ECharts作为可视化工具,展示销售数据、用户行为、商品分类等信息。通过折线图、柱状图、饼图等多种图表,直观地展示了公司的销售状况。

2. 某金融公司风险控制可视化大屏

该大屏采用Highcharts作为可视化工具,展示信贷风险、市场风险、操作风险等信息。通过地图、折线图、柱状图等多种图表,帮助企业及时发现风险,制定相应的风险控制措施。

总结

在前端实现可视化大屏的数据可视化仪表盘,需要选择合适的可视化工具,进行数据准备与处理,以及布局设计和图表绘制。通过不断优化和调整,可以打造出美观、实用、易用的可视化大屏。希望本文能为您在实现可视化大屏过程中提供一些参考和帮助。

猜你喜欢:网络可视化